Key Military Spending Statistics (2024)

$2.44 trillion
Global military spending (2023)
$916 billion
US military spending (2023)
37%
US share of global military spending
China ($296B) & Russia ($109B)
Largest military spenders #2 & #3
$1.34 trillion
NATO total defence spending (2023)
23 of 32
NATO members meeting 2% GDP target (2024)

Military expenditure (% of GDP) by Country — Ranked Table

#CountryMilitary expenditure (% of GDP)Year
1Ukraine34.5%2024
2Israel8.8%2024
3Algeria8.0%2024
4Saudi Arabia7.3%2024
5Russian Federation7.1%2024
6Myanmar6.8%2024
7Fragile and conflict affected situations6.5%2024
8Oman5.6%2024
9Armenia5.5%2024
10Arab World5.3%2024
11Europe & Central Asia (IDA & IBRD countries)5.2%2024
12Middle East, North Africa, Afghanistan & Pakistan5.1%2024
13Azerbaijan5.0%2024
14Kuwait4.8%2024
15Jordan4.8%2024
16Burkina Faso4.7%2024
17Europe & Central Asia (excluding high income)4.6%2024
18Mali4.2%2024
19Poland4.2%2024
20Burundi3.8%2024
21Brunei Darussalam3.6%2024
22Morocco3.5%2024
23United States3.4%2024
24Estonia3.4%2024
25Colombia3.4%2024
26North America3.3%2024
27Latvia3.3%2024
28Greece3.1%2024
29Lithuania3.1%2024
30Chad3.0%2024
